Chris Courtenay down.

Monday, April 25th, 2011

On Saturday, Chris Courtenay took a fall which resulted in a dislocated wrist & a fractured scaphoid bone as well. He will undergo surgery in the next few days, we wish him the best.

Chris was planning to hit up the Asian X-Games next week but unfortunately wont be able to make it over now. Good luck with the recovery CC. A random shot of Brock and Tom added in for good measure.

Marnolds Bike…

Thursday, April 21st, 2011

Marnold recently put a new bike together, here is fresh photo of it all setup, pretty much all Colony from top to bottom.

Teddy frame 20.85

Guardian forks

Contour wheels

Bull bars

Colony post

Colony X FP V1 seat

Colonial V2 cranks

Official stem and sprocket

Fantastic plastic pedals

LFH grips

Agenda tyres

Oneway pegs
